Can you find the Action Name for me?

I looked at the code in the actions and couldn't figure out the Action Name. Can anyone out there find the name of the action that you need to call in Elements for these Actions that I attached?

Action Set (.atn) and individual action names in Elements must not include spaces, so I used Underscores to patch up a few.

See the .jpg attachment for the names. Note: I fat fingered and one action set is duplicated in the image.

What Danny says is true for actions run with the actions player. If you are attempting to run single actions in Effects, naming is less of a consideration...but the actions can't be in one set--they have to all be in individual sets.

You might want to look at the actions whitepaper to see if that applies:

Is it easier to run Actions with the Action Player or in Effects? Can you run some Actions in Effects while using the Action Player for others or does it have to be all one method only? I couldn't get the Underwater Action working in Effects, but was able to get it working by editing the HTML and using the Action Player. Was that because I had installed the Action Player? Now I have others that I can't get running with the Action Player....so should I give it a shot in Effects?

If there are multiple actions in a single atn file you will have to use the Actions Player. If there is one action in the ATN file you can more easily use the Effects method. You can use either or both methods.
